SENIOR TREASURY APPOINTMENTS

MR G. G. ROSE AS ASSISTANT SECRETARY (United Press Association) WELLINGTON, February 6. Senior appointments in the Treasury Department following the promotion of the Assistant Secretary and Accountant, Mr B. C. Ashwin, to the position of Secretary to the Treasury were announced today. The Second Assistant Secretary and Solicitor to the Treasury, Mr G. G. Rose, has been appointed Assistant Secretary and Treasury Solicitor. The Chief Investigating Officer, Mr E. L. Greensmith, has been appointed Second Assistant Secretary and the Assistant Accountant, Dr A. R. F. Mackay, has been appointed Accountant. Mr R. M. Sunley, at present attached to the High Commissioners’ Office as finance officer, will (return to New Zealand to take the position of Assistant Accountant on completion in the near future of his term of service in London. Mr C. J. R. Atkin, investigating officer, has been appointed Chief Investigating Officer.
